Prediction of Catalyst and Substrate Performance in the Enantioselective Propargylation of Aliphatic Ketones by a Multidimensional Model of Steric Effects
The effectiveness of a new asymmetric catalytic methodology
is
often weighed by the number of diverse substrates that undergo reaction
with high enantioselectivity. Here we report a study that correlates
substrate and ligand steric effects to enantioselectivity for
the propargylation of aliphatic ketones. The mathematical
model is shown to be highly predictive when applied to substrate/catalyst
combinations outside the training set
